Output 50e495ac6e139f4470170fbebe85c38cdf632a04560c6deae4c9709994886d31:37

value
77609
script pubkey
OP_0 OP_PUSHBYTES_32 cd5108d190f365b56c7b030ae052ce3467484b6a6d6b282ce6b6a8bcfab19321
address
bc1qe4gs35vs7djm2mrmqv9wq5kwx3n5sjm2d44jst8xk65te743jvsss9l2qy
transaction
50e495ac6e139f4470170fbebe85c38cdf632a04560c6deae4c9709994886d31
spent
true